The Fenian LYRADD: Joe McDONNELL (8) Lyr Add: JOE McDONNELL (Wolfe Tones) 08 Apr 98


Oh me name is Joe McDonnell
From Belfast town I came
That city I will never see again
For in the Town of Belfast I spent many happy days
I love that town in oh so many ways
For it's there I spent my childhood and found for me a wife
I then set out to make for her a life
But all my young ambitions met with bitter ness and hate
I soon found myself inside a prison gate

Chorus: And how dare you call me a terrorist
While you look down your gun
When I think of all the deeds that you have done
You have plundered many nations, divided many lands
You have terrorized their peoples
You rule with an Iron Hand
And you brought this reign of terror to my land
